Jacobs JWG et al. – Prediction of fractures is specific for gender and site of BMD measurement.
Methods
Lateral radiographs of the spine were obtained from 314 Portuguese individuals aged 60 years or older (205 women and 109 men) with bone mineral density (BMD) measurements at several sites
Associations between BMD at various sites, participant characteristics, and vertebral fractures were investigated.
Results
BMD measurements at all sites significantly predicted the presence of osteoporotic vertebral deformities in women but not in men.
BMD assessments were statistically significantly related to vertebral deformities in women but not in men.
BMD measurements of the lumbar spine and of the forearm, adjusted for gender, age, and body mass index, significantly predicted the presence of vertebral deformity, but BMD of the hip sites did not.
Journal of Rheumatology, 11/20/09
